Web2.3 Double wishbone suspension system A double wishbone was invented by Citroën a French car manufacturer in the year 1934 and implemented on the model Rosalie. A double wishbone suspension system is also called as double arm. This suspension has two mounts on the chassis at upper and lower and knuckle joint at its other end.
